MEDITERRANEAN TILAPIA
I recently became a fan of tilapia. The mild taste makes it easy to top with our favorite ingredients. And it's low in calories and fat. What's not to love? -Robin Brenneman, Hilliard, Ohio
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 20m
Yield 6 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°. Place fillets in a 15x10x1-in. baking pan coated with cooking spray. Top with tomatoes, artichoke hearts, olives and cheese. Bake, uncovered, until fish flakes easily with a fork, 15-20 minutes.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 197 calories, Fat 4g fat (2g saturated fat), Cholesterol 88mg cholesterol, Sodium 446mg sodium, Carbohydrate 5g carbohydrate (2g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 34g protein. Diabetic exchanges
EASY TILAPIA
Steps:
- Heat a large non-stick skillet over medium heat. Drizzle fillets with olive oil and season with salt and pepper. Place fillets in skillet and sprinkle with half of the lemon over. Cook for 3 minutes per side, or until fish flakes easily with a fork. Transfer fillets to a plate, and keep warm.
- Add wine, remaining 1/2 lemon, tomatoes, capers, and salt and pepper to the skillet. Increase heat to medium high and boil for 2 minutes to burn off alcohol. Reduce heat to low and return fillets to the pan along with the asparagus. Cover and simmer 2 minutes more, then transfer fish and asparagus to a serving dish and keep warm.
- Again, increase heat to medium high and whisk in butter, and boil to desired consistency. Spoon sauce over fish, and serve.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 461.9 calories, Carbohydrate 16.3 g, Cholesterol 77 mg, Fat 32.6 g, Fiber 5.9 g, Protein 21.4 g, SaturatedFat 13.2 g, Sodium 1726.5 mg, Sugar 5.3 g
BAKED MEDITERRANEAN TILAPIA
From the back of a bag of Costco's frozen tilapia fillets came this "Captain's Favorite Recipe". It's a quick, delicious, and heart-healthy favorite in my family, and it's requested often.
Provided by bluehillnative
Categories Tilapia
Time 42m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Defrost tilapia and preheat oven to 375 degrees.
- Peel and slice onions 1/4" thick, keeping the rings together. Transfer sliced onion with a pancake turner to a skillet. Saute onion in olive oil over medium heat, 2-3 minutes on each side, or until onions are translucent.
- In a 13"x9"x2" roasting pan, arrange half of the onion slices to cover the bottom. Place fish on top of onions. Sprinkle olives, garlic, basil and pepper over the fish. Top with remaining onion slices and sliced tomatoes. Salt and pepper to taste.
- Place pan with fish in center of oven, uncovered, and bake for 12-15 minutes, or until fish is opaque.

MEDITERRANEAN-STYLE HERBED TILAPIA
Looking for seafood dinner? Bake these Fiber One™ original bran cereal mixture coated tilapia fillets; flavored with Italian seasoning - perfect if you love Mediterranean cuisine.
Provided by By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Entree
Time 35m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Heat oven to 400°F. Spray cookie sheet with sides with cooking spray. Cut tilapia into 6 serving pieces. Place cereal in resealable food-storage plastic bag; seal bag and finely crush with rolling pin or meat mallet (or finely crush in food processor).
- In shallow bowl, mix cereal, Parmesan cheese and Italian seasoning. In another shallow bowl, beat egg white and water. Dip fish pieces into egg white, then coat with cereal mixture; place in pan. Spray each fillet with cooking spray.
- Bake 10 to 15 minutes or until fish flakes easily with fork.
- Meanwhile, in 2-quart saucepan, heat sauce ingredients to boiling; reduce heat and simmer about 10 minutes or until mixture thickens and flavors blend.
- To serve, spoon about 3 tablespoons sauce over each fillet; sprinkle with cheese.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 200, Carbohydrate 14 g, Cholesterol 65 mg, Fiber 5 g, Protein 25 g, SaturatedFat 2 g, ServingSize 1 Serving, Sodium 500 mg, Sugar 2 g, TransFat 0 g
BAKED PARMESAN TILAPIA
Steps:
- Preheat an o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
- Line an 11-17-inch baking sheet with aluminum foil and lightly spray with cooking spray.
- Mix milk and ranch dressing in a shallow bowl. Place flour in a separate shallow bowl; set aside.
- Whisk together bread crumbs, Parmesan cheese, seasoned salt, black pepper, celery salt,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, parsley, and basil in a bowl.
- Spray bread crumb mixture with cooking spray until damp, then whisk bread crumbs. Repeat spraying and whisking 3 more times to lightly moisten crumb mixture with cooking spray.
- Transfer crumb mixture to a large resealable plastic bag.
- Gently press tilapia fillets into the flour to coat, and shake off the excess flour.
- Dip the fillets into the ranch dressing mixture.
- Place all the fillets into the resealable plastic bag; seal bag and shake to coat fish with bread crumb mixture.
- Arrange tilapia on prepared baking sheet. Lightly spray the breaded fish with cooking spray.
- Bake in the preheated oven until the fish is easily flaked with a fork, 20 to 25 minutes.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 356.6 calories, Carbohydrate 17.8 g, Cholesterol 71.3 mg, Fat 12.8 g, Fiber 1 g, Protein 39.8 g, SaturatedFat 2.9 g, Sodium 550.4 mg, Sugar 2.3 g

MEDITERRANEAN TILAPIA (WEIGHT WATCHERS 4 POINTS)
Incredibly fast and easy, not to mention very tasty! I make mine on a foil-lined tray in my toaster oven, one serving at a time. :) Make as many servings as you like simply by multiplying each ingredient by the number of servings.
Provided by Buckeye Karen
Categories Tilapia
Time 9m
Yield 1 piece of fish, 1 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Preheat the oven (or toaster oven) to 400.
- Line a shallow pan with foil. Use enough foil so that you can double it back over the top of the dish when it is ready to cook.
- Pour olive oil in a fish-size line on the foil. Place fish on top of oil, flipping it over to coat all of the fish in the oil.
- Spritz fish with lemon juice (use more or less, to your taste).
- Rub garlic across the top of the filet so it is evenly distributed.
- Sprinkle feta over the fish evenly. Salt and pepper to taste.
- Fold the foil (loosely) over the fish. This isn't critical, but it does help keep the fish moist if you should happen to overcook it.
- Bake for 6-7 minutes. Test fish for doneness by flaking with a fork. Flakes should fall apart effortlessly; you shouldn't have to "cut" the fish at all, but rather just separate the flakes.
- Some people might prefer to leave the foil off the top if they want the garlic to brown up a bit. I haven't tried this, so I can't say how it would work. You might try removing the foil in the last 2 minutes of cooking or so if you want to give it a shot.
MEDITERRANEAN-STYLE BAKED TILAPIA
I came up with this when I needed to make dinner in 20 minutes and all I had was defrosted tilapia. It's low in fat but high in flavor!
Provided by AniSarit
Categories Tilapia
Time 25m
Yield 2 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 400°F.
- Spray Pam on a shallow baking dish and arrange the fillets (skin sides down) that have been seasoned with salt. Bake for 10 minutes, uncovered.
- In the meantime, heat oil on a frying pan, and sauté the red onion and red bell pepper for a few minutes. When slightly tender, add the tomatoes, green olives, garlic, thyme, and black pepper. Cook a few minutes until of desired consistency and add lemon juice and cumin to mix well.
- Place this mixture on top of fish, and continue baking the fish for 10-15 minutes longer, until it flakes easily with a fork.
- Serve with rice or couscous.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 231.4, Fat 11.8, SaturatedFat 2, Cholesterol 62.5, Sodium 331.6, Carbohydrate 6.5, Fiber 1.9, Sugar 3.1, Protein 26.3
